Data  System  (RDS):  Your  audio system is 
equipped  with  a  Radio  Data System (RDS). RDS 
features  are  available  for  use  only on 
FM 
stations that 
broadcast  RDS  information. 
Seek  to  stations  broadcasting the selected type of 
programming, 
receive  announcements  concerning local and 
national  emergencies, 
display  messages  from  radio stations, and 
0 
seek  to  stations  with  traffic  announcements. 
This  system  relies  upon  receiving specific information 
from  these  stations  and  will  only work  when  the 
information is available. In rare cases, a radio station 
may  broadcast  incorrect information that  will  cause 
the  radio  features 
to 
work improperly. If this happens, 
contact  the  radio  station. 
While  you  are  tuned  to  an  RDS station, the station name 
or  the call letters  will  appear on the display instead of the 
frequency.  RDS  stations  may also provide the 
time 
of 
day,  a  program  type  (PTY)  for current programming and 
the  name of the program being broadcast.

Finding a 
PTY 
Station 
To select and find a desired PTY perform the following: 
1. 
2. 
3. 
4. 
Press the P-TYPE LIST knob. TYPE and a PTY 
will appear on the display. 
Select a category by turning the P-TYPE 
LIST 
knob. 
Once the desired category is displayed, press the 
SEEK TYPE button to take you to the category’s 
first station. 
If 
you want to go to another station within that 
category and the category is displayed, press the 
SEEK TYPE button once. 
If 
the category is not 
displayed, press the SEEK  TYPE button twice to 
display the category and then  to  go 
to 
another 
station. 
If 
the radio cannot find the desired program type, 
NONE 
will appear on the display  and  the radio will 
return to the last station you  were  listening to.
